Troy Police Arrest Man for Shooting, Searching for Second Suspect
20-year-old Javon Keontre Pryor was arrested on outstanding warrant for attempted murder Sunday, December 13th during a traffic stop by Alabama State Troopers. He was taken to the Pike County Jail on $50,000.00 bond. Pryor was arrested for the December 8th shooting in Troy.
Officers responded to the shots fired into the passing car, around noon on Gibbs Street between Butter and Egg Road and Highway 29 North. There were no injuries in the shooting. Â Officers are searching for 19-year-old Samtarius Antonio Austin of Troy, a second suspect in the shooting. He is described as 5’8 160 pounds and sometimes goes by the the name Sam Austin. Officers say is considered armed and dangerous.
